前端主流架構vue學習筆記第二篇,vue學習筆記

前端主流架構vue學習筆記第二篇,vue學習筆記接上篇,在本篇中,我們將要實現如下,功能,編輯和查詢,我們當前的todolist程式,和線上其它的demo程式不同,我們會對其進行增刪改查的基本操作,之後進行進一步的完善,按照常規的系統使用經驗,一般我們新增和編輯都是在模態框中處理,這裡我們不會去構建複雜的模態框,只用一個簡單的div層來代替,後期接下來的文章中我們會重複造輪子,構建我們自己的輕量級架構(UI庫)。首先,我們對我們的頁面結構進行一下簡單的調整,加入bootstrap只是為了讓頁面不

詳解VueJS 資料驅動和依賴追蹤分析,詳解vuejs

詳解VueJS 資料驅動和依賴追蹤分析,詳解vuejs之前關於 Vue 資料繫結原理的一點分析,最近需要回顧,就順便發到隨筆上了在之前實現一個自己的Mvvm中,用 setter 來觀測model,將介面上所有的 viewModel 綁定到 model 上。 當model改變,更新所有的viewModel,將新值渲染到介面上 。同時監聽介面上通過v-model 綁定的所有 input,並通過 addEventListener事件將新值更新到 model 上,以此來完成雙向繫結

詳解Angular-cli產生組件修改css成less或sass的執行個體,angular-clisass

詳解Angular-cli產生組件修改css成less或sass的執行個體,angular-clisass詳解Angular-cli產生組件修改css成less或sass的執行個體使用cli命令產生組件:ng generate component 組件名 產生出來的組件檔案有:html / ts / css /

微信小程式 頁面跳轉傳值實現代碼,小程式跳轉

小程式 頁面跳轉傳值實現代碼,小程式跳轉小程式 頁面跳轉傳值實現代碼小程式的頁面路徑只能是五層;現在情境如下:index(首頁)開啟新頁面 list(列表)開啟新頁面search(條件查詢)確定條件返回 list(列表);這裡有個限制,只能開啟五層網頁,意味著:在search頁面點擊確定的時候是要返回上一頁:wx.navigateBack(OBJECT) 該api是無法帶參數返回上一頁的,給出的方法是在全域變數裡面添加對象;(真特麼操蛋)app.js加入變數searchsearch:'',

Angular通過angular-cli來搭建web前端項目的方法,angularangular-cli

Angular通過angular-cli來搭建web前端項目的方法,angularangular-cli準備前提:已經搭建好angular-cli環境,還未搭建好的請參見http://www.bkjia.com/article/114254.htm1 建立一個檔案夾該檔案夾用來存放所有利用angular-cli搭建的web前端項目2 啟動命令視窗,並進入該檔案夾3 建立新項目ng new 項目名稱注意:項目名稱最好全部用字母 3.1 到檔案夾中去查看項目是否成功建立4

angular2+node.js express打包部署的實戰,angular2node.js

angular2+node.js express打包部署的實戰,angular2node.jsAngular2我自己還在摸索學習中,本文介紹了angular2+node.js express打包部署的實戰,分享給大家,也給自己留個筆記angular是用戶端js,Node.js 是服務端JS,建立SPA 網站需要把這兩者統一到一起。1、angular2項目建立,使用angular-cling new mypos 2、使用express命令列工具建立express項目。express --view=

angular中實現li或者某個元素點擊變色的兩種方法,angularli

angular中實現li或者某個元素點擊變色的兩種方法,angularli本文介紹了angular中實現li或者某個元素點擊變色的兩種方法,分享給大家,希望對大家有協助先說一種最直接了當的不需要js控制。方法一:直接在用ng-class就可以控制:<p ng-click="state=1;" ng-class="{active:state==1}">浮傷年華</p><p ng-click="state=2;" ng-class="{active:state==2}"

vue中各組件之間傳遞資料的方法樣本,vue樣本

vue中各組件之間傳遞資料的方法樣本,vue樣本前言本文主要給大家介紹了關於vue組件之間傳遞資料的相關資料,分享出來供大家參考學習,下面話不多說了,來一起看看詳細的介紹:範圍在vue中,組件執行個體的範圍是孤立的,父組件模板的內容在父組件範圍內編譯;子組件模板的內容在子組件範圍內編譯。這意味著不能 (也不應該)

vue中計算屬性(computed)、methods和watched之間的區別,vuecomputed

vue中計算屬性(computed)、methods和watched之間的區別,vuecomputed前言本文主要給大家介紹了關於vue中計算屬性(computed)、methods和watched之間的區別,分享出來供大家參考學習,下面來一起看看詳細的介紹:計算屬性

基於建構函式的五種繼承方法小結,建構函式五種小結

基於建構函式的五種繼承方法小結,建構函式五種小結1.使用call或applyBinder 建構函式  animal.apply(this.arguments)2.使用prototype屬性    Cat.prototype = new Animal();  Cat.prototype.constructor = Cat;  var cat1 = new Cat("大毛","黃色");  alert(cat1.species); // 動物3.直接整合prototype屬性  function

AngularJS點擊添加樣式、點擊變色設定的執行個體代碼,angularjs執行個體

AngularJS點擊添加樣式、點擊變色設定的執行個體代碼,angularjs執行個體本文介紹了AngularJS點擊添加樣式、點擊變色設定的執行個體代碼,分享給大家,具體如下:首先解釋需求是這樣的,有個列表,當你點擊哪一行時,哪一行背景變成灰色,在JQ中,大家都知道,這是非常容易的,加一個addClass就行了,那麼AngularJS如何?呢?下面我們看代碼部分<!doctype html><html ng-app="a2_11"><head>

Vue中如何?輪播圖的範例程式碼,vue輪播範例程式碼

Vue中如何?輪播圖的範例程式碼,vue輪播範例程式碼這個功能我感覺在任何項目中都會涉及到,今天我就把我的實現方法跟大家分享一下,有不對的地方還請指出,我好更新。下面是整體代碼,我把輪播圖單獨做了一個組件,大家可以拿來就用,具體代碼如下:<template> <div class="content"> <div class="focus"> <!-- focus begin --> <swiper :options="

利用Ionic2 + angular4實現一個地區選擇組件,ionic2angular4

利用Ionic2 + angular4實現一個地區選擇組件,ionic2angular4前言本文主要給大家介紹的是關於利用Ionic2 +

js學習總結之DOM2相容處理順序問題的解決方案,jsdom2

js學習總結之DOM2相容處理順序問題的解決方案,jsdom2DOM2相容處理順序問題的解決方案,具體如下解決順序問題:我們不用瀏覽器內建的事件池了,而是自己類比標準瀏覽器的事件池實現,具體代碼如下:/* bind:處理DOM2級事件綁定的相容性問題(Binder 方法) @parameter: curEle->要綁定事件的元素 evenType->要綁定的事件類型("click","mouseover") evenFn->要綁定的方法*/function

Angular指令之restict匹配模式的詳解,angularrestict

Angular指令之restict匹配模式的詳解,angularrestictAngular指令之restict匹配模式的詳解<body data-ng-app="myapp"> <runn2></runn2> <div data-runn2></div> <div class="runn2"></div> <!-- directive: runn2 --> <script> var

js學習總結之dom2級事件基礎知識詳解,jsdom2

js學習總結之dom2級事件基礎知識詳解,jsdom2我們使用的DOM2事件綁定,其實是讓box通過原型鏈一直找到EventTarget這個內建類原型上的addEventListener方法實現的。DOM0級事件綁定:只能給一個元素的某一個行為綁定一次方法,第二次綁定的會把前面的覆蓋掉。DOM2:可以給某一個元素的同一個行為綁定多個不同的方法box.addEventListener('click',function(e){ console.log(1) },false)

js彈性勢能動畫之拋物線運動執行個體詳解,js勢能

js彈性勢能動畫之拋物線運動執行個體詳解,js勢能拋物線運動就是:當拖拽結束的時候,我們讓當前的元素同時水平運動+垂直運動在同樣的移動距離下,我們滑鼠移動的速度快,move方法觸發的次數少,相反移動的速度慢,move方法觸發的次數就多->瀏覽器對於每一次的move行為的觸發都是由一個最小時間的。通過觀察,我們發現一個事情:水平方向我們盒子在結束拖拽的時候移動的速度和移動的距離沒有必然的聯絡,和開始拖拽的速度也沒有必然的聯絡,只和最後一次即將鬆開的那一瞬間滑鼠的速度是有關係的,最後瞬間滑鼠如

Angularjs的$http非同步刪除資料詳解及執行個體,angularjs非同步

Angularjs的$http非同步刪除資料詳解及執行個體,angularjs非同步Angularjs的$http非同步刪除資料詳解及執行個體有人會說刪除這東西有什麼可講的,寫個刪除的service,controller調用一下不就完了。嗯...看起來是這樣,但是具體實現起來真的有這麼簡單嗎?首先有以下幾個坑怎麼確定資料是否刪除成功?怎麼同步視圖的資料庫的內容?1.思路1.實現方式一刪除資料庫中對應的內容,然後將$scope中的對應的內容splice2.實現方式二刪除資料庫中對應的內容,然後再r

BootStrap selectpicker後台動態綁定資料的方法,selectpicker動態擷取

BootStrap selectpicker後台動態綁定資料的方法,selectpicker動態擷取本文為大家分享了BootStrap selectpicker後台動態綁定資料的方法,供大家參考,具體內容如下html部分代碼<select class="selectpicker" multiple> </select>這是一個下拉多選框,現在要動態往裡添加下拉選項。js代碼<script type="text/javascript">

js原生代碼實現輪播圖的執行個體講解,js執行個體講解

js原生代碼實現輪播圖的執行個體講解,js執行個體講解輪播圖是現在網站網頁上最常見的效果之一,對於輪播圖的功能,要求不同,效果也不同。我們見過很多通過不同的方式,實現這一效果,但是有很多比較麻煩,而且不容易理解,相容性也不好。在這裡分享一下,用js原生代碼,實現輪播圖的常見效果!思路比較清晰,而且可重複性高,也幾乎包含了現在網頁上輪播實現的所有效果!一、現在我們來看看它是什麼樣的效果,截一張圖給大家看:二、無論我們做什麼特效,都要記住一個原則,先寫靜態代碼,再做動態處理!我們的輪播靜態效果用ht

總頁數: 3271 1 .... 963 964 965 966 967 .... 3271 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.